The Stanford Research Systems RGA300 is a quadrupole residual gas analyzer for real-time gas composition measurement and leak detection in vacuum systems. It covers the mass range 1 to 300 amu with better than 0.5 amu resolution at 10% peak height and delivers six decades of dynamic range. The system pairs a quadrupole probe with a compact electronics control unit and Windows-based software, enabling precise partial pressure monitoring down to 5 × 10⁻¹⁴ Torr with the optional electron multiplier detector.
Technical Specifications
• Mass Range: 1 to 300 amu
• Mass Filter: Quadrupole
• Resolution: Better than 0.5 amu @ 10% peak height; adjustable for constant peak width across mass range
• Dynamic Range: 6 decades
• Detectors: Faraday cup (standard) or electron multiplier (optional)
• Sensitivity (Faraday cup): 2 × 10⁻⁴ A/Torr
• Sensitivity (Electron multiplier): < 200 A/Torr, user adjustable
• Minimum Detectable Partial Pressure (Faraday cup): 5 × 10⁻¹¹ Torr
• Minimum Detectable Partial Pressure (Electron multiplier): 5 × 10⁻¹⁴ Torr
• Filament: Dual ThO₂/Ir configuration
• Operating Temperature (max.): 70 °C
• Probe Mounting: Standard 2.75" Conflat® flange
• ECU Power Input: +24 VDC (2.5 A) external supply; optional AC module available
• ECU Dimensions: 3.1" W × 4.1" D × 9.1" H
– Key Features
• Firmware-driven over-pressure monitoring at 675 Hz with automatic filament shut-off protection
• Integrated electron impact desorption for ion source cleaning and degassing
• Probe design with self-aligning parts for simplified reassembly after maintenance
• Minimal internal component count to reduce outgassing
• ECU separates easily from probe for high-temperature bakeout operations
• Status indicators for electron multiplier, filament, electronics, and probe health
– Software & Connectivity
• RGA Windows software with LabVIEW drivers
• Data acquisition, analysis, probe control, and ionizer setup functions
• Mass scale tuning and sensitivity calibration capabilities
• Electron multiplier gain adjustment controls
• Data export to ASCII (spreadsheet compatible) and graphic formats (PNG, BMP, TIFF, JPG, SVG, PDF)
• Selectable pressure units: Torr, mbar, Pa, A
• Password protection and programmable audio/visual alarms
• RS-232 interface; optional Ethernet adapter
